Output 61a8b61ce5f9b8505edaa91205fe8f8765f24bad3ee2f9d3e1a2f3f2838e74af:3

value
53686017
script pubkey
OP_0 OP_PUSHBYTES_20 e2a10171f97615afd974b0c27e6b246362c7c74a
address
bc1qu2sszu0ewc26lkt5krp8u6eyvd3v0362gmkfjt
transaction
61a8b61ce5f9b8505edaa91205fe8f8765f24bad3ee2f9d3e1a2f3f2838e74af
spent
true